Healing from the Core

At Complete Rehabilitation our physical rehabilitation and therapeutic exercise focuses on the patient’s core strength (stomach, buttock, and spinal stabilizers) and branches out according to each patient’s specific needs. Core strengthening is essential when treating people with muscle and joint injuries because all movement and strength is centered from the body’s core. When core strength is lacking, people develop altered movement patterns. This altered movement pattern can produce pain and repetitive injury to the body.
